Based in Belgrade, Stevan Dojčinović is editor in chief of the Serbian online investigative portal KRIK. He is also an editor for the Balkans of the global journalism network OCCRP. In 2008, he co-founded the Center for Investigative Reporting in Serbia (CINS), where he served as editor in chief from 2012 to 2015.

Stevan won numerous national and global awards including Knight International Journalism Award, Award for Outstanding Merits in Investigative Journalism, Data Journalism Award, EU Awards for the best investigative story. Stevan has investigated international cocaine smuggling across the Balkans and corruption wherever he finds it, from football clubs to the highest echelons of government. His stories have been published and quoted all over the Balkans, and his work was pivotal in helping discredit the Serbian government by establishing links between key cabinet members and organized crime.

 

In 2014, he authored the book “Šarić – How the Balkan Cocaine Cartel Conquered Europe.” Dojčinović also trains international reporters on how to collect data and build the sources necessary for revealing shady dealings and the misdeeds of the powerful.
